Jacqueline Fernandez has always been a fitness enthusiast. Besides her gym workouts, it seems she likes to mix up her routine with alternative forms of training, including pole dancing.

Recently, the actress posted a video where she was seen performing on the pole with grace and confidence, using the strength of her arms and legs. She wrote, “Pure strength and training. Extremely difficult but so worth it once you take off! Back after ages @aarifapoleburnt.”

Dressed in a white top and black skirt, Jacqueline made it look easy, though it is no mean feat to get on the pole and move the way she did. It requires great body strength and focus, and she seems to have cracked the code.
